Output 59e325cec771c724ecae29e63d7f630cb9761ec7628ac4db0eec8db72013b131:2

value
17300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3a41570f094c123397dcf5c0874aac36db24fb3 OP_EQUAL
address
3J4sScwjWGSQw6T3qz6LY3zbwhUcB3ZT2X
transaction
59e325cec771c724ecae29e63d7f630cb9761ec7628ac4db0eec8db72013b131
spent
true